hello, i have a samsung french door style fridge, model# RFG296HDRS  and i am wondering where the water valves are for the icemaker and water dispenser, usually they are located down in the bottom back of fridge but on this model of fridge the waterlines run in the back middle of fridge and a water line rus up to the icemaker, inside the fridge in the middle is where the water filter housing is located so the lines running to that make sense but i have the actual service manual of samsung for this model and even that does not show where they are located either by picture or by part numbers on the exploded view of internal parts, also i have been to sears web site and even with their exploded views they do not show either pictures or part numbers for this valve, so is there any samsung techs out there that would know the answer to this?

Valve is in the filter housing.  Isn't that a perfectly intuitive place ot put it?   :teehee:

 

There's a service bulletin that shows this, may shed some light:  http://appliantology.org/files/file/1517-samsung-refrigerator-service-bulletin-water-leak-at-the-icemaker-or-the-water-dispenser-dispensing-on-its-own/
